Two Sides of the Emergency: Offshore Response vs. Onshore Failures | 013

When emergencies hit, clear communication can make all the difference—especially when it’s lacking. In this episode, Maartje and her husband, Eelco, dive into the communication gaps they experienced during a serious offshore incident. Eelco was on the platform when an explosion occurred, and while emergency procedures were well-executed on-site, the communication with those onshore, including Maartje, was fragmented and frustrating. From receiving minimal information hours after the event to mixed messages and confusing protocols, the company’s handling of communication with families and non-affected personnel revealed significant shortcomings. This episode highlights the crucial role of transparent, timely communication during crises—not only for those involved in the emergency but for their loved ones and colleagues who are left in the dark. It's a candid discussion on the lessons learned from the incident and why proper communication can make or break the way an emergency is handled, both professionally and personally.
